History

 A few significant events in the history of the USA and the Marines.
  • 1 July 1847 1st Postage Stamp
  • 2 July 1881 Pres. James Garfield shot - Died Sept 19 (80 days)
  •  3 July 1775 Washington commanded Continental Army
  • 3 July 1863 Battle of Gettysburg ended
  • 4 July 2015 Independence Day
  • 6 July 1943 The 1st Raider Regiment landed against the Japanese on New Georgia Island.
  • 10 July 1832 President Jackson vetoed Bank Bill
  • 10 July 1919. A submarine chaser was turned over to the Corps with the first all-Marine crew.
  • 17 July 1996 TWA Flight 800 shot down 18 July 1918 The 4th Marine Brigade sustained 1,972 casualties in an attack at Soissons, France
  • 21 July 1944 The 3dNarDiv, 1st Provisional Marine Brigade, and Marine Aircraft Group 21 landed to capture Guam.
  • 24 July 1944 Artillery, air, and naval bombardments softened Tinian for the 4thMarDiv landing.
  • 27 July 1953 Korean War hostilities ceased.
